There is no street parking allowed in Big Bear for vacation rentals or during the snowy season (snow plows need to get through). Parking enforcement will issue tickets for any parking violations. Drive and park with care. Use the winter tools provided in the garage during snow and ice conditions.
Special Winter Rules: If there are snow falls of more than 1 inch, the city will deploy snow plows to plow the streets, remember street parking is illegal. You may get a ticket if your car is parked on the street. During the winter months, it is advisable to check on weather conditions before you drive up to Big Bear. If it has snowed recently, tire chains may be required to come up the mountain. The CHP will make you turn around and get tire chains if you don’t have chains, have them in your vehicle before you leave your home. Reservations cannot be canceled due to weather.
If the city plows the street, driveways will have a berm from the snow plow. If you have snow on the driveway to the house or berm blocking the driveway, you are responsible for removing the snow yourself during your stay. We do not provide snow removal during your stay. We will try to clear the snow prior to your arrival, however, in case of stormy winter conditions, our snow remover might not start working until after the storm has cleared. In that case, you will be responsible to clear your own path onto the driveway and into the house, snow shovels and salt are provided inside the garage near front of garage.
